The action on the practice field is getting faster and rougher as players attempt to refine their techniques for the annual spring football contest May 13. Coach Mike Giddings and his staff are pleased and optimistic about the season to come. "They are much farther along than I had anticipated, and the prac-ticees prac-ticees have been going very well", Giddings said after a recent re-cent workout. When asked about the up-coming season Giddings explained "We have considerably consider-ably more depth than we had last year and I know the Utah fans will be enjoying some awfully awful-ly exciting football." Team Captains A good sign of progress in the spring is the selection of team captains. Last week Ute squad members elected team captains for the '67 season. Quarterback Jack Gehrke, 6'-0" 160 pound senior, was named offensive captain. cap-tain. He will be starting h i s third year in the Redskin back-field, back-field, and will again add his double threat of passing or run- ning along with his leadership to the Ute attack. Jerome Lawson, a J.C. transfer trans-fer fullback last year, has been moved to the defensive back-field back-field for the coming season and was elected the defensive captain. cap-tain. A senior this year, he has come into his own and will add needed strength to the defensive backfield. Picked as alternatives were Norman Chow on offense and Manny Fernandez on defense.
